如何使用c语言实现动态数组

 时间:2024-10-12 16:04:29

1、打开ubuntu并在某个位置打开一个终端。

如何使用c语言实现动态数组

2、新建三个文件分别作为头文件、源文件与测试文件。

如何使用c语言实现动态数组

3、打开头文件dynamic_array.h,然后定义动态数组的结构体,包括数组收地址,当前大小,当前最大容量。

如何使用c语言实现动态数组

4、然后声明一系列针对动态数组的操作函数,主要以增删改查操作为主,具体声明如下。

如何使用c语言实现动态数组

5、然后在源文件dynamic_array.c中,依次实现头文件中的函数。

如何使用c语言实现动态数组如何使用c语言实现动态数组如何使用c语言实现动态数组

6、接着写测试文件test.c进行测试。

如何使用c语言实现动态数组

7、使用gcc进行编译并运行的结果如下。结果正如我们所预测的那样,说明编写的函数没有问题。

如何使用c语言实现动态数组
  • 王者荣耀中的曹操需要在顺风时出末世吗?
  • 给青年的十二封信好词摘抄有哪些
  • 椭圆对称轴公式
  • 如何防止集体中毒事件的发生?
  • 宋楚发生泓水之战却因谁
  • 热门搜索
    什么东西比乌鸦更讨厌 北京三友知识产权代理有限公司 验孕试纸什么时候用 牛肉和什么相克 氧化锌软膏的作用 秋天的树叶像什么 阿门什么意思 防蓝光眼镜什么牌子好 什么狗最忠诚 怀孕了要注意什么